Please indicate any Growth of the Game initiatives your facility/academy has launched over the past year (please give specifics on such programs):
Key Initiatives: Junior Summer Golf Programming
The Academy established weekly summer camps/school-type programs for juniors (every week in the summer except July 4th weekend) which served as a feeder system into other junior offereings. These Sessions were deliberately promoted in early march to build registration momentum.

Diverse Program Offerings for all Ages and Abilities
Ladies Monthly Clinics for beginners and intermediate players
Men’s Monthly Short game and Full Swing Clinics
Girls and Boys Program on a monthly program
The Academy has multiple time offerings to try to make programs accessible to everyone
The Academy offers small group and private lesson year around
Club fitting and technology intergration are used daily and upgraded as needed

Technology & Facility Investment
The Academy built a robust indoor/outdoor teaching infrastructure: indoor bays powered by foresight sports and outdoor learning which includes shorts course at setterles hill and full outdoor range with bunkers and practice putting greens.

Feeder into Other Programs and Retention Strategy
For example, the summer junior programming is used to collect contact information , follow up and move participants into other parts of the program. (Monthly Memberships and Lesson Plans, Junior Tour, Pga Junior Leauge, LPGA programs. This is crucial for growth of the game-bringing people into the game and advancing them is very important.

Please share any programming you have made to keep your customers & students engaged:
The Academy Provides Year-Round Programming
6-month commitment for tournament players that includes group training as well as individual lessons, and detailed performance tracking.
Middle School Development Program
3-month program introducing competitive structure with skill benchmarks and game-based learning. This program creates a bridge into the high school prep level, maintaining continuity between age groups.
Future Stars/Little Rippers /Big Rippers
Entry Level and intermediate youth programs designed to make early golf fun and social. Frequent skill day and family-friendly events encourage repeat participation.
Physical areas we work on with serious players are speed and performance clinics and on course development (neurological) sessions.
Our facilities also offer special pricing for students to use range, short game course , and simulator practice.

Academy runs Chicago North Under Armour Tour which is 6 weeks in fall and 6 weeks in spring. The tour averages between 70-90 kids per season and is a fun way to watch kids develop on course.
PGA Jr. League- We had two teams that played 8 matches and 10 practice sessions from may to july. Great fun and learning experience for kids
LPGA girls golf program that is a monthly program .
All of the above programs with individually scheduled lessons keep the academy very busy year round.
